Video
As most people say, video is the future. And for years, video marketing has been one of the most attractive elements of digital marketing. With such a powerful tool, you get your target market’s attention and hold on to it.
Video marketing gives you freedom for brand storytelling. If utilized in the right way, this excellent medium can induce emotions that your business can use to tell stories. You can effectively promote your business or brand by creating short films or music videos. You can then take advantage of social media or YouTube to create and promote these campaigns.
With video marketing, you have a highly effective medium that is not just attractive but also very shareable and versatile. It can even be used in several other ways such as product explainer videos, webinars, landing pages, blog articles, and website heroes.

Audio
If you want more options for brand promotion and engagement, you can take advantage of digital audio marketing. Nowadays, many businesses are producing their own podcasts or online radio stations to tell stories about their brands and communicate with their customers.
However, take note that this type of medium is only ear media. If you can advertise your products without visuals, then it’s a good choice for you.
On a good note, making use of digital audio channels for your campaign allows you to reach potential customers who are not getting things on more cluttered mediums. In other words, you’re pretty much giving your brand here an exclusive share of ear and attention.
So whether you’re opting for recorded posts, sponsored podcasts, or native audio ads, you are literally and figuratively establishing your brand voice and getting that message to the right people.

Eight marketing ideas to consider this Halloween
So since Halloween is right around the corner, we’ve listed some spooky promotional ideas that can help you take advantage of this holiday.
- Wicked holiday deals. Now get those bone-chilling deals running! You can spread the word for your upcoming promos on email marketing campaigns or through social media.
- Decorate your site. Email marketing and social media for promotions are not enough. Spruce up your website with a spooky look as well and increase those Halloween sales!
- Use your fangtastic social media profiles. Dress up your social media profiles and get those Halloween vibes going. Your team can also create some spooky visual content and videos, or even launch some Halloween-themed giveaways.
- Partner up with some wizards/witches. Try to find some business collaborations you can take part in. If you can’t find any, you can launch an event yourself and invite others. You can host a scavenger hunt, throw a spooktastic party, or a trick-or-treating event.
- Take advantage of Google Ads. Prior to planning to bid on keywords for ads, make sure they came from well-researched analysis and are on trend for the upcoming holiday. Use Google Ads for your campaign and skyrocket your holiday online sales.
- Spooktastic photos are a must. Halloween is among the best occasions for decorations and costumes. Have your team or products put up their best costumes and take photos—then post them!
- Urgent discount promotions are great. Most of the time, customers are more attracted to flash deals or extra-hour sales. Release up-front and limited offers to grab that last sale for your business.
- Optimize a mobile-friendly Halloween site. Don’t forget that your website should be mobile responsive to ensure your customer’s smooth shopping experience, especially this holiday. Organize your Halloween pages to be mobile responsive.
